Comprehending Exercise Bikes
stationary cycle for exercise bicycle are flexible devices developed to mimic the experience of outside cycling. They can be found in numerous types, consisting of up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and stationary bicycles, each dealing with various physical fitness requirements and preferences.
Kinds Of Exercise BikesTypeDescriptionSuitable ForUpright BikesMore traditional bike posture; looks like outside bikesPeople desiring a full-body workoutRecumbent BikesRelax with a supported backrest; pedals in frontThose with back discomfort or movement problemsSpin BikesNormally heavier and created for high-intensity workoutsSpin class lovers and advanced usersFolding BikesCompact and portable; can be folded for storageUsers with minimal areaSecret Features to Consider
When browsing an exercise bike store, comprehending the key functions can help determine the best model. Here's a list of vital functions to think about:
Resistance Levels: Look for bikes that offer adjustable resistance to tailor exercises according to fitness levels.Seat Comfort: A comfy seat is important for longer trips; look for adjustability and cushioning.Show Console: Many bikes featured digital consoles displaying vital metrics like time, range, speed, and calories burned.Bluetooth Connectivity: Some contemporary bikes enable syncing with apps or gadgets for tracking progress and accessing exercises.Weight Capacity: Ensure the bike can support your weight for both safety and resilience.Warranty and Service: Check the warranty details and after-sales service for assurance.Picking the Ideal Bike for Your Workout Goals
Every individual's physical fitness journey is various, so specific requirements should assist the selection of an exercise machine bike. Below is a table that aligns different physical fitness goals with ideal bike types.
Fitness GoalRecommended Bike TypeReasoningWeight-lossUpright/Spin BikeHigher strength, calorie burnRehabRecumbent BikeHelpful and simple on jointsBuilding EnduranceSpin BikeEnables increased resistance and strengthGeneral FitnessUpright BikeFlexible and ideal for all levelsCompact Space UsageFolding BikeSpace-saving without jeopardizing exercise qualityWhere to Buy: The Exercise Bike Shop Experience

Just how much should I anticipate to invest on an exercise bike?
top exercise bikes bikes can vary from ₤ 200 for standard designs to over ₤ 2,000 for high-end designs with advanced features and tech. You ought to consider how frequently you plan to use the bike and your budget plan when deciding.
2. Are stationary bicycle helpful for all physical fitness levels?
Yes! Stationary bicycle accommodate different physical fitness levels, making them suitable for everybody, from newbies to fitness lovers.
3. How often should I utilize a stationary bicycle to see outcomes?
Consistency is key. Go for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io weekly, which can be broken down into daily sessions for finest results.
4. Do I need unique shoes for cycling on an exercise bike?
While specialized cycling shoes enhance efficiency on certain bikes (especially spin bikes), lots of models accommodate regular athletic shoes.
